Bell TV is moving over to MPEG 4 on their HD stations, so receivers 9200 and 6100 will no longer be able to work for HD channels.
Bell is doing a free receiver swap for these receivers. If you have a 9200 I would suggest you phone Bell to arrange the swap. They may try to give you a 9241 in exchange, but if you are smart you will hold out for the 9242 which is better in every way. (Has an OTA tuner, will do PIP and operate a second TV).
If you have a 6100 receiver Bell will exchange it for a 6131. This is an upgrade as the 6131 has HDMI out instead of DVI and the 6131 can use an external HD making it a PVR. The only downgrade with the 6131 is that it has no OTA tuner and the remote is not UHF but you can ask for a remote kit.
